WebAug 10, 2024 · Harvesting The leaves, florets, and stalks can all be harvested and eaten. Flowers are technically edible as well, though the key is to harvest when plants are young, as older leaves and flowers can become very bitter. Expect to begin harvesting about 60 days after planting. WebMar 30, 2015 · Harvest broccolini when the heads are fully formed but before they begin to flower. WebJul 21, 2024 · Tending And Harvesting Your Broccolini Crop Ensure that your crop gets at least two inches of water each week. Every fortnight, splash your produce with weakened fish emulsion or fertilizer tea to give … WebJan 21, 2024 · Broccolini can be harvested at different stages depending on how you plan to use it. For baby broccolini, harvest when the buds are no more than an inch in size. … WebOnce you harvest the central crown (which you can do at about 50 days; it will be small but scrumptious), about 5 or 6 side-shoots will appear. A little more than a week later, these can be harvested as well, so that new ones grow. The process repeats for more than a month. inspired you snowflake jelly
